u/MilleniumDuelist 17d ago

For me it felt like I was addicted to a bunch of things and this was causing me to feel unmotivated.

Butt then I realised it was a coping mechanism to deal with all the pain I was in. Whenever I manage to reduce my pain those crutches don't exist.

It feels very hard to diagnose what's causing brain fog because brain fog itself hinders your clarity so much.

I think it's tempting to look for anything that might be responsible and hone in but be careful about trying to identify a symptom as the issue. I lost years because I was so set on something being the cause when it was just one of many symptoms.

A good analogy is don't try to put out all the small fires (symptoms) without identifying where the big fire is (cause) as it'll just keep reigniting those symptoms.

The best thing you can do is eliminate causes. Start by getting a full bloodwork. Then regardless of the result ensure you are taking some sort of nutritional supplement to cover any potential deficiencies that may creep up. We want to take this out of the equation.
